Quasi Macro Shots

Posted on Friday, May 16, 2008 at 3:14 pm


The Sigma 24-70mm f/2.8 is not really a macro as the closest distance is 13 inches, so these shots are about as close as one can get.  I had to do a crop, but did not enlarge the image to sacrifice quality.  I shot them in my homemade light box with a lamp to camera left and a hot shoe flash.  I really need a wireless solution.

 

55mm, f/8, 1/80sec, ISO 100
